Pediatric Quick Reference APPLICATION description
The popular "Blue Card" is now a mobile app!!!
This user friendly mobile application, developed by Children's National Medical Center physicians in the divisions of Emergency and Transport Medicine, provides a quick reference for the vitals, equipment, or dosage guidelines for a pediatric patient.
This award-winning app allows providers to have a quick access to handle pediatric emergencies. The entire app is weight (or age) based so every medicine, equipment, vital is specific to the patient to help with real-time patient management. This app received a Blue Aster award. It is utilized mostly by nurses, PAs, NPs, and physicians in community EDs, urgent care clinics, and pediatric/family offices that handle acutely ill infants and children. It is additionally used by many medics and ALS-B providers in the community who provide scene and transport care for pediatric emergencies.
